Annonce

#1 2016-04-04 13:49:36

clem67
Membre
2015-09-17
42

Navigation dans un album

Bonjour,

Je viens de remarquer que lorsque je navigue dans un album, en affichant les photos en grand, lorsque j'appuie sur les flèches Gauche/Droite ou en utilisant les touches du clavier, les photos ne s'affichent pas dans l'ordre.
Par exemple, je suis sur l'image 1 de l'album, je fais une flèche à droite et c'est la photo 4 qui apparait. (l'image qui apparait est en plus aléatoire, parfois c'est la 5, la 8, etc...)

Y a t-il une explication à cela ?

Version de Piwigo: 2.8.0
Version de PHP: 7.0.2
Version de MySQL: 5.5.46-0
URL Piwigo: http://media.intotherace.com

Hors ligne

#2 2016-04-04 21:27:19

deheme
Membre
France
2014-05-14
248

Re: Navigation dans un album

Bonsoir Clement,

Je n'ai pas ce comportement chez moi, j'ai ouvert un compte sur ta galerie mais je ne vois aucun album, difficile de t'aider...

L'ordre des images est-il bon sur la vue des miniatures?
As tu changé l'ordre des photos?
As tu essayé de purger les templates compilés?


DéHème

Dernière modification par deheme (2016-04-04 21:44:01)

Hors ligne

#3 2016-04-04 22:26:35

clem67
Membre
2015-09-17
42

Re: Navigation dans un album

Bonsoir,

j'ai validé votre inscription et vous ai laissé un accès à un album pour que vous puissiez constater du problème.
Pour résumer la situation, j'upload toutes mes images dans un album vu uniquement par les administrateurs, puis j'associe des images à d'autres albums suivant le client.
L'album que tu vois est un album d'un client, peu importe l'ordre des images (elles sont normalement classées par heure de capture), l'important pour moi est que, lorsqu'on navigue dans un album, on ne passe pas de la photo 4 à la 8 et de la 8 à la 3, etc...

Clem

Hors ligne

#4 2016-04-05 13:19:18

flop25
Équipe Piwigo
2006-07-06
6544

Re: Navigation dans un album

le 'bon ordre' selon vous c'est lequel ? c'est l'ordre des miniatures de l'album tel que vu par le client ?

Dernière modification par flop25 (2016-04-05 13:22:34)

Hors ligne

#5 2016-04-05 13:24:40

clem67
Membre
2015-09-17
42

Re: Navigation dans un album

Oui, c'est l'ordre dans lequel les miniatures s'affichent. En tout cas c'est comme cela que je souhaiterai que ça fonctionne...

Dernière modification par clem67 (2016-04-05 13:26:04)

Hors ligne

#6 2016-04-05 13:27:43

flop25
Équipe Piwigo
2006-07-06
6544

Re: Navigation dans un album

clem67 a écrit:

Oui, c'est l'ordre dans lequel les miniatures s'affichent. Ça me semble logique, non ?

oui mais c'est oublier une des règles d'or du support "ne jamais supposer quoique ce soit" et oublier que les humains sont rarement logiques

Donc  si vous vous rendez dans ces albums créés pour les clients, est ce que l'ordre voulu est bien celui affiché en mode miniature ?

Dernière modification par flop25 (2016-04-05 13:28:29)

Hors ligne

#7 2016-04-05 13:43:24

clem67
Membre
2015-09-17
42

Re: Navigation dans un album

Oui je comprends :D

En effet, l'ordre voulu est celui dans lequel apparaissent les miniatures.
(hum... je viens de remarquer aussi que parfois l'ordre des miniatures change tout seul, sans que je ne modifie quoi que ce soit...)


Voici par exemple un petit album : http://www.zimagez.com/miniature/montagnesaison2016schatzcomptitionbagnolssabranmediacenterintotherace-googlechrome.png

La première image (ligne 1, tout à gauche) est bien l'image 1/8, lorsque je fais une flèche droite, la 2e image des miniatures s'affiche (ligne 1, 2e image), cependant elle est notée comme image 7/8 lorsqu'elle est affichée en grand. La 3e image s'affiche bien comme 3/8. La 4e (derniere de la 1e ligne), est la 8/8. Du coup, avec les flèches, à ce stade, impossible d'aller plus loin, il faut sortir du grand affichage et revenir sur la page des miniatures.
La 5e image (1ere de la 2e ligne) est la 5/8, la 6e est la 2/8, la 7e est notée 3/8 (sauf qu'il y a déjà une autre image qui était 3/8 dans la première ligne), enfin, la 8e image est notée 5/8 (là pareil, une autre image est déjà notée 5/8).

C'est vraiment étrange comme comportement. Y a-t-il un réglage à réaliser ?

Merci

Hors ligne

#8 2016-04-05 13:48:32

flop25
Équipe Piwigo
2006-07-06
6544

Re: Navigation dans un album

hmmm
est ce qu'avec un thème par défaut genre elegant cela se reproduit ?

Hors ligne

#9 2016-04-05 17:56:19

deheme
Membre
France
2014-05-14
248

Re: Navigation dans un album

Bonsoir Clément,

J'ai bien visité l'album que tu m'as autorisé ici.

Quand je regarde l'album complet sur la vue miniatures, j'ai un ordre de photos qui est respecté quand je les parcours une par une (vue photo).
Néanmoins c'est quand je reviens sur la vue miniatures que (parfois, pas toujours) l'ordre est changé. Ensuite, j'ai bien le bon comportement quand je les re-parcours une par une.

N'aurais-tu pas un ordre de tri automatique des photos, ordre qui changerait par exemple en fonction du nombre de visites ?

Par ailleurs, j'ai fait le test chez moi, j'ai un comportement similaire quand je mets l'ordre de tri en "automatique/ nombre de visites, faible->élevé"; ce qui me semble normal car quand je parcours j'incrémente le nombre de visites, n'est ce pas? Mais pour être tout à fait honnête, je ne suis pas sûr qu'elles soient bien classées dans l'ordre demandé...je vérifie.

My 2cts.
DéHème

Dernière modification par deheme (2016-04-05 18:03:07)

Hors ligne

#10 2016-04-05 18:22:05

clem67
Membre
2015-09-17
42

Re: Navigation dans un album

Dans l'ordre de tri des albums, j'ai mis par date, du plus ancien au plus récent, ça ne devrait donc pas bouger, mais mes miniatures ont le même comportement entre le premier affichage de la page et le moment où je retourne dessus.
Étrange comportement...

Hors ligne

#11 2016-04-05 18:40:22

deheme
Membre
France
2014-05-14
248

Re: Navigation dans un album

Mes tests selon le type d'ordre de tri :

- Date de création récent->ancien ou ancien ->récent : Comportement OK
- Nombre de visites élevé ->faible : Comportement bizarre, on a l'impression que l'ordre se stabilise au bout de quelques tours
- Date d'ajout récent->ancien ou ancien->récent : Ordre aléatoire mais néanmoins l'ordre se stabilise après quelques tours (une dizaine dans mon album de 110 photos).

Notez que ensuite j'ai utilisé le très pratique plugin Reset manual order  pour faire les tests plus rapidement à partir de l'interface Admin, je remarque donc que le comportement est indépendant des visites "réelles".

Peut être que le team piwigo, dans sa grande sagesse, a inclus un mécanisme de tri par étapes pour ne pas surcharger les serveurs...
...ou c'est un bug;)

DéHème

Dernière modification par deheme (2016-04-05 18:43:34)

Hors ligne

#12 2016-04-05 19:40:29

clem67
Membre
2015-09-17
42

Re: Navigation dans un album

flop25 a écrit:

hmmm
est ce qu'avec un thème par défaut genre elegant cela se reproduit ?

il s'agit déjà du thème elegant dans ma galerie, j'y ai simplement mis un couche de CSS pour le mettre à mes couleurs.

Hors ligne

#13 2016-04-05 20:17:43

clem67
Membre
2015-09-17
42

Re: Navigation dans un album

Bon, il me semble avoir trouvé d'où venait mon problème.
J'ai remarqué que dans les images, l'information de date de création n'était pas récupérée depuis mes métadonnées.

En ajoutant ceci :

Code:

'date_creation' => 'DateTimeOriginal',

dans mon mapping EXIF, cela semble avoir résolu mon problème.

Je pense donc que le tri était aléatoire suivant l'image que la page "voyait" en premier et ainsi de suite, d'où le changement d'ordre des vignettes d'ue actualisation à l'autre de la page.

Désolé pour avoir dérangé pour si peu...

Merci pour votre aide
Clément

Dernière modification par clem67 (2016-04-05 20:18:34)

Hors ligne

#14 2016-04-05 20:24:58

plg
Équipe Piwigo
Nantes, France, Europe
2002-04-05
12639

Re: Navigation dans un album

Si on tri par date et que les photos ont une date complète (date+heure) et que chaque date est distincte pour chaque photo, alors l'ordre n'a aucune raison de changer.

Quel est le 2eme critère de tri après la date ?
La date est elle renseignée pour toutes les photos ?
De quelle date s'agit-il ?
La date est-elle distincte pour chaque photo ?


Les historiens ont établi que Pierrick était le premier utilisateur connu de Piwigo.

Hors ligne

Pied de page des forums

Propulsé par FluxBB

github twitter newsletter Faire un don Piwigo.org © 2002-2024 · Contact